Recruiting, Retention, and Reservist Promotion Act - Includes hazardous duty pay and diving duty special pay received for at least 60 months as qualifying pay in the computation of military retired pay.
Directs the Comptroller General to study the possibility of tax credits or small business loan incentives for businesses that employ National Guard and reserve personnel.
Directs the Secretary of Defense to report to Congress on an assessment of the feasibility and desirability of expanding the Junior Reserve Officers' Training Corps program of each of the military departments, the Civil Air Patrol, the Naval Sea Cadet Corps, and the Young Marines of the Marine Corps League.
